The final two games of this weekend’s series at Michigan State have been picked up by the Big Ten Network.

Thursday’s series opener between the Huskers and Spartans is scheduled for 5 p.m. CT and can be seen on B1G+ but Games 2 and 3 on Friday and Saturday will be broadcast on BTN.

Also, Friday's game has been moved to 4 p.m. CT, while Saturday’s series finale has been shifted to 11 a.m. CT.

Huskers are alone in 2nd place after winning the series vs. Indiana. They are seeking a potential regular-season Big Ten championship and the No. 1 seed in the conference tournament. Five teams are still alive for the Big Ten's regular-season conference championship and the No. 1 seed in the conference tournament: Illinois, Nebraska, Indiana, Michigan and Purdue
